**Build provenance: Nightcrane backfill scheduler** — For the weekly sync: every Nightcrane release now ships with a signed provenance record tying the scheduler binary to its source revision and the runner that built it. Nightly backfill jobs refuse to start if the record fails verification, so stale artifacts can no longer slip into the fleet. The current production build is identified by the token below.

session token of kagup-hahaf = htk3_2b8

Subject: Parity update — Lumenkit SDKs

Plugin authors: the Lumenkit Swift and Kotlin SDKs now have full feature parity as of this release. Batch uploads, offline queueing, and the revised retry policy behave identically on both platforms. The Kotlin-only `flushOnBackground` shim is deprecated; remove it before next quarter. Docs are updated in the portal. Test against both clients before publishing. If you hit divergence, file it against the parity milestone. The build token for this release follows below.

build token for tajeg-bajep: htk14_409ba9df6b8acb

## Runbook: Bloomgate filter in front of Pebblestore

Bloomgate screens lookups before they hit the Pebblestore KV cluster. If false-positive rate exceeds 2%, rebuild the filter via `bloomgate rebuild --full`. Rebuild takes ~20 min; reads degrade but do not fail. Check `BG_FILTER_BITS` and `BG_HASH_COUNT` in the env file first. The rebuild job authenticates to Pebblestore using the admin secret set on the next line.

sealed setting: VAULT_KEY8=1a4f6a38